Why do exes often become colder after a breakup, especially right before they start missing you? In this episode, Coach Lee explains the emotional stages many dumpers go through after a breakup, why relief often comes before longing, and why cold behavior does not always mean the relationship is permanently over. You’ll learn:• Why emotional relief can make an ex seem detached• Why some exes pull away after reconnecting moments• Why missing you usually happens later, not immediately• How no contact changes emotional dynamics• And why reacting emotionally to coldness often pushes them further away If your ex has suddenly become distant, emotionally cold, or confusing after the breakup, this episode may help you understand what’s really happening beneath the surface.
